Implementation of 1-Wire with added Alarm Search Functionality
Dependents: Max32630_One_Wire_Interface
Diff: Masters/OneWireMaster.cpp
- Revision:
- 141:cf38f48a2a49
- Parent:
- 139:f0e0a7976846
diff -r 6f32bf635c9d -r cf38f48a2a49 Masters/OneWireMaster.cpp --- a/Masters/OneWireMaster.cpp Fri Feb 17 19:09:11 2017 +0000 +++ b/Masters/OneWireMaster.cpp Fri Feb 17 21:54:14 2017 +0000 @@ -34,11 +34,11 @@ namespace OneWire { - OneWireMaster::CmdResult OneWireMaster::OWWriteBlock(const uint8_t *sendBuf, uint8_t sendLen) + OneWireMaster::CmdResult OneWireMaster::OWWriteBlock(const uint8_t *sendBuf, size_t sendLen) { CmdResult result = OperationFailure; - for (uint8_t idx = 0; idx < sendLen; idx++) + for (size_t idx = 0; idx < sendLen; idx++) { result = OWWriteByte(sendBuf[idx]); if (result != Success) @@ -50,11 +50,11 @@ return result; } - OneWireMaster::CmdResult OneWireMaster::OWReadBlock(uint8_t *recvBuf, uint8_t recvLen) + OneWireMaster::CmdResult OneWireMaster::OWReadBlock(uint8_t *recvBuf, size_t recvLen) { CmdResult result = OperationFailure; - for (uint8_t idx = 0; idx < recvLen; idx++) + for (size_t idx = 0; idx < recvLen; idx++) { result = OWReadByte(recvBuf[idx]); if (result != Success)